How do we know that dead sinners can be made alive?

Answered in 1 source

We know dead sinners can be made alive because Scripture teaches that God has the power to quicken those who are dead in sin (John 5:21).

The possibility of dead sinners being made alive is founded on God's sovereign power and grace. Ezekiel 37 depicts God asking the prophet if the dry bones can live, to which the correct understanding is that only God knows. This illustrates that human effort is ineffective in bringing spiritual life. As referenced in John 5:21, Jesus states that the Son gives life to whom He will, reinforcing that regeneration is solely a divine act. Furthermore, Ephesians 2:5 speaks of God making us alive together with Christ; it is through His mercy and love that spiritual resurrection occurs.
Scripture References: Ezekiel 37:1-14, John 5:21, Ephesians 2:5
